What is Woman’s Suffrage?

January 1, 2020 - June 1, 2020

By 1900, many women wanted rights as men, and that meant the ability to vote. In the late 19th and early 20th centuries, postcards were a cheap, accessible, and exceedingly mobile media for spreading the messages of women’s suffrage. Some postcards provide the short, thought-provoking power of a pithy contemporary meme.

Suffrage postcards are from the Collection of Carol N. Crossed, Susan B. Anthony Birthplace Museum, Adams, MA.
